Understanding Basic Operations
Every calculator performs four fundamental operations that we learned in elementary school: addition, subtraction, multiplication, and division. Addition combines numbers together. When you add 25 and 37, you're putting these values together to get 62. Subtraction finds the difference between numbers. If you subtract 15 from 50, you're asking how much remains, which is 35. Multiplication is repeated addition. Multiplying 8 by 6 means adding 8 to itself 6 times, giving you 48. Division splits a number into equal parts. Dividing 100 by 4 asks how many groups of 4 fit into 100, which is 25.
Order of Operations Matters
When you're doing calculations with multiple operations, the order matters tremendously. This is where PEMDAS comes in - a handy acronym that stands for Parentheses, Exponents, Multiplication and Division (left to right), Addition and Subtraction (left to right). Let's see this in action. If you calculate 5 + 3 × 2, the correct answer is 11, not 16. You multiply first (3 × 2 = 6), then add (5 + 6 = 11). But if you calculate (5 + 3) × 2, the parentheses change everything, giving you 16 because you add first (5 + 3 = 8), then multiply (8 × 2 = 16).

Working with Percentages
Percentages appear everywhere in daily life, from sales discounts to exam scores. To find a percentage of a number, divide the percentage by 100 and multiply by your number. Finding 15% of 800 means calculating (15 ÷ 100) × 800 = 120. The percentage button on our calculator does this automatically. If you want to add or subtract a percentage, calculate the percentage first, then add or subtract it from your original number. For instance, increasing 1000 by 8% means finding 8% of 1000 (which is 80) and adding it back: 1000 + 80 = 1080.
Special Functions Explained
Our calculator includes several advanced functions that come in handy. The square function (x²) multiplies a number by itself. The square of 9 is 9 × 9 = 81. This is useful for area calculations and many science formulas. The square root function (√x) does the opposite - it finds what number multiplied by itself gives you the original number. The square root of 144 is 12 because 12 × 12 = 144. The modulus function (MOD) gives you the remainder after division. For example, 17 MOD 5 equals 2 because 17 divided by 5 is 3 with a remainder of 2.
Common Calculation Patterns
| Task | Formula | Example |
|---|---|---|
| Find percentage | (Part ÷ Whole) × 100 | 25 ÷ 200 × 100 = 12.5% |
| Add tax | Amount × (1 + Tax%/100) | 500 × 1.18 = ₹590 |
| Calculate tip | Bill × (Tip%/100) | 1200 × 0.15 = ₹180 |
| Average | Sum ÷ Count | (80+90+85) ÷ 3 = 85 |
| Discount price | Price × (1 - Discount%/100) | 1000 × 0.70 = ₹700 |
Avoiding Common Mistakes
Even simple calculations can trip us up sometimes. The most common mistake is forgetting the order of operations. Always remember that multiplication and division happen before addition and subtraction unless you use parentheses to change the order. Another frequent error is misplacing decimal points. When working with decimals, double-check your placement to avoid being off by factors of ten. Division by zero is impossible and will give you an error - watch out for this in your calculations.
People often make errors when calculating percentages by confusing percentage increase with the final value. If something costs 100 and increases by 20%, the increase is 20, but the final value is 120. Similarly, when converting between fractions, decimals, and percentages, keep track of what form you're working with. Remember that 0.5 equals 50% equals 1/2 - they're all the same value in different formats.
Tips for Efficient Calculator Use
Start by breaking complex calculations into smaller steps. Instead of trying to do everything at once, solve one part at a time and write down intermediate results. This reduces errors and makes it easier to spot mistakes if your answer seems wrong. Use the history feature to keep track of your calculations - it's handy when you need to review your work or repeat similar calculations with different numbers.
For repeated calculations, look for patterns. If you're calculating 15% tip on multiple bills, calculate 0.15 once and keep it in mind. When estimating, round numbers to make mental math easier before using the calculator for precision. If you're doing financial calculations, always round currency to two decimal places. Keep a notepad handy to jot down important results, especially when working through multi-step problems.
